Forest Park preserves more than 5,000 acres of hilly woodlands, operating roughly north to south around the west side of Portland and the Willamette River. The park has over eighty miles of trails and this hike provides a high-quality introduction. This hike joins Wildwood Path from Cornell Street, one of several number of streets that crosses the park.

Maidenhair ferns hold within the dripping slopes, and sword fern and bracken enthusiast out from the undergrowth. Following a stone-walled viewing System, the trail becomes graveled. Invasive species below incorporate holly, English laurel, and ivy. Recross the creek at a small waterfall that pours over a ledge of basalt, and go the Heritage Tree-labeled Douglas-fir to the still left. This is the tallest tree in Portland: 243 toes substantial, 18.three toes in circumference. Quickly come to the mysterious Stone Dwelling, a previous restroom made in the 1930s, in addition to a junction Along with the Wildwood Trail.
